Larry J. Butler v. Social Security Administration

Citations

  • 331 F.3d 1368
  • 2003 U.S. App. LEXIS 11688
  • 2003 WL 21360735

How courts have described this case

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.

  • requiring that 5 U.S.C. §§ 7512 and 7521, which describe the actions covered under the Board’s jurisdiction, be construed consistently
  • stating, in a case involving an ALJ from the SSA, that ALJs are positions “created by statute,” i.e., by § 3105
  • “We conclude that section 7521 must be construed consistently with its sister provision, section 7512.”
